AICon 北京站 Keynote 亮点揭秘,想了解 Agent 智能体来就对了! 了解详情
写点什么

从重新认识前端渲染开始,小红书的前端性能监控及优化实践

  • 2019-08-12
  • 本文字数:526 字

    阅读完需:约 2 分钟

从重新认识前端渲染开始,小红书的前端性能监控及优化实践

GMTC 北京2019大会上,来自小红书的李季骏讲师做了《从重新认识前端渲染开始,小红书的前端性能监控及优化实践》主题演讲,主要内容如下。


演讲简介:


App WebView 的混合开发方式由于其高效的迭代效率一直在业界备受应用,也正因如此,其渲染性能也往往被拿来和 Native 应用去做横向比较,自然也对前端开发者提出了更高甚至跨 scope 的技能要求。


对此,我们的分享先会从拆解我们所关注的核心性能感官体验开始(First Paint, First Meaningful Paint, First Screen Paint),并且从工具侧和监控侧赋能工程师,找到影响各个关键渲染帧的症结,逐步渗透到包括在 Vue 等主流 MVVM 框架下一些实践对性能的影响。带着以上的思考和实践,分享会再聚焦“零白屏/首屏秒开”的目标,讲解小红书前端如何借助客户端缓存能力、服务端渲染能力,实现的工程化的前端渲染性能优化解决方案。


讲师介绍:


李季骏


小红书社区前端工程师


2016 年底加入小红书至今,目前任职于社区前端组,负责了包括小红书前端工程化、服务端同构、Hybrid 容器层建设(WebView、React Native)等方向。对于跨平台混合开发场景有丰富的实践,并在效率、性能等方向累积了一定的工程化解决方案经验。












完整演讲 PPT 下载链接:


https://gmtc.infoq.cn/2019/beijing/schedule


2019-08-12 14:372721

评论

发布
暂无评论
发现更多内容

利用flexible.js和VSCode插件cssrem进行可伸缩布局方案

海底烧烤店ai

前端 JavaScrip 响应式网页 9月月更

Elasticsearch聚合的嵌套桶如何排序

程序员欣宸

9月月更

gopher成长之路(五): 2年前和2年后同一个项目

非晓为骁

个人成长

力扣93 - 复原IP地址【回溯算法】

Fire_Shield

LeetCode 字符串 9月月更

数学家的这些迷惑行为,最后都成了神操作

图灵社区

数学 数学教育 数学家

计算机网络——编码与调制

StackOverflow

编程 计算机网络 9月月更

爆火小游戏《羊了个羊》,我偏不玩

图灵教育

游戏开发 游戏设计 游戏史

三分钟了解什么是时序数据库

阿泽🧸

时序数据库 9月月更

jQuery之实战

楠羽

笔记 JQuery框架 9月月更

一次线上事故,我顿悟了异步的精髓

勇哥java实战分享

2022-09-18:以下go语言代码输出什么?A:1;B:15;C:panic index out of range;D:doesn’t compile。 package main import

福大大架构师每日一题

golang 福大大 选择题

Redis的事件

急需上岸的小谢

9月月更

[SpringMVC]拦截器②(拦截器参数、拦截器链配置)

十八岁讨厌编程

springmvc 后端开发 9月月更

带你玩转NProgress进度条

海底烧烤店ai

前端 JavaScrip 9月月更

uni-app黑马优购项目学习记录(一)

海底烧烤店ai

小程序 uni-app JavaScrip 9月月更

上海理工大学 x WeLink智慧迎新,2022届新生体验闪电式入学

科技怪咖

架构之美第一篇-概述

马说IT

架构 企业架构 架构模式 架构三要素 架构发展历史

架构师的十八般武艺:架构目标

agnostic

架构目标

面试突击84:Spring 有几种事务隔离级别?

王磊

Java 面试

SaaS 的多版本销售该如何设计

产品海豚湾

产品经理 产品设计 SaaS B端产品 9月月更

[Maven进阶]分模块开发与设计

十八岁讨厌编程

maven 后端开发 9月月更

爆火小游戏《羊了个羊》,我偏不玩

图灵社区

游戏开发 游戏设计 游戏史

数学家的这些迷惑行为,最后都成了神操作

图灵教育

数学 数学教育 数学家

主流开源消息队列对比与分析

穿过生命散发芬芳

消息中间件 9月月更

【字符串函数内功修炼】strcpy + strcat + strcmp(一)

Albert Edison

C语言 9月月更 strcpy strcat strcmp

[SpringMVC]拦截器①(概述、入门案例)

十八岁讨厌编程

springmvc 后端开发 9月月更

Qt|实现简单的分割窗口

中国好公民st

qt 分割 9月月更

WeLink协作文档:办公协作再快一档

科技怪咖

从重新认识前端渲染开始,小红书的前端性能监控及优化实践_大前端_李季骏_InfoQ精选文章